Stress-induced perfusion abnormalities in regions that exhibit normal perfusion at rest are termed reversible perfusion defects, and such regions represent viable, ischemic tissue with blunted coronary blood flow reserve. These defects are classified as reversible if they are present on the stress images, but not the rest images, or fixed if they are present on both the stress and rest images. The degree of reversibility of a perfusion defect is identified on post-stress images as an area of decreased radiopharmaceutical activity that improves or disappears on rest or redistribution images. Furthermore, in these patients, limited available data suggest that reversible perfusion defects on MPI confer a significantly poorer prognosis both in terms of hard event rate (MI and cardiac death) and total event rate (MI, cardiac death or late revascularization).
